Dualad: A Unique Multimedia Kiosk

Bringing Modern Design and Technology Together

The Dualad multimedia kiosk, designed by Piotr Jagiellowicz, is a remarkable fusion of art, architecture, design, innovation, and technology. Inspired by the desire to create a delightful user experience, Dualad combines sleek aesthetics with cutting-edge functionality.

Dualad stands out from other multimedia kiosks with its sculptural shape and warm texture. The carefully crafted device appears thinner than it actually is, seamlessly blending into various architectural environments. Its housing is made of durable solid surface acrylic material, ensuring longevity and easy repairability in case of minor damage.

One of the key design considerations was accessibility. Dualad was ergonomically designed to provide easy touchscreen access for wheelchair users, making it inclusive for people with disabilities. This commitment to inclusivity sets Dualad apart from other multimedia kiosks in the market.

Not only does Dualad excel in design and accessibility, but it also offers a unique user experience. The kiosk consists of two parts: an advertising kiosk with a 55-inch presentation screen and a wayfinder kiosk with a 27-inch ten-point capacitive touch screen. The advertising screen showcases scheduled content, while the touch screen serves as an interactive information point with a navigation system and customer relationship management features.

The technology behind Dualad is top-notch. The device utilizes best-in-class 10-point multi-touch screens, ensuring fast and responsive interactions. The choice of materials, including the acrylic solid surface cover, not only enhances the kiosk's sustainability but also provides antibacterial properties and a soft touch for users.

The development of Dualad began in March 2022 with a simple sketch on paper, driven by the needs of a commercial gallery operator in Poland. Over the course of four months, the design was refined and prototyped. Since then, Dualad has been successfully implemented in three major shopping malls in Poland.

The design process for Dualad involved extensive research and testing. The dimensions of the kiosk were carefully analyzed to ensure ergonomic use and a delightful customer experience. User testing included individuals of various age groups, including wheelchair users, to ensure the touchscreen's usability for interactive maps.

One of the challenges faced during the design process was convincing the customer that a smaller touchscreen size would provide a better user experience. Through a test and learn approach, the team was able to reduce the touchscreen size from 43 inches to 27 inches, resulting in improved ergonomics and image perception. The final product exceeded the customer's initial expectations.

The Dualad multimedia kiosk has received recognition for its outstanding design. It was awarded the Bronze A' Design Award in the Wholesale, Retail Trade, Commerce, and E-Commerce Design category in 2023. This prestigious award acknowledges the innovative and resourceful nature of the design, incorporating best practices in art, science, design, and technology.
